- Mikhail Gutseriev is a founder and the main shareholder of Safmar Group, a conglomerate with interests in oil, coal, real estate and retail.
- Between 2015 and 2017, he spent $2 billion acquiring banks, pension funds, oil fields, factories, warehouses, real estate and retail companies.
- In 2017 Binbank, which was headed by his nephew, former billionaire Mikail Shishkhanov, was nationalized by Russian Central Bank.
- He has eight Russian radio stations, including the popular Radio Shanson.
- His son Said is a shareholder of Safmar. His father gave him his financial business and a big appliance store chain.
- Gutseriev was sanctioned by the U.K. and EU in 2021 for being a "longtime friend" of Belarusian dictator Alexander Lukashenko. In 2022 he transferred assets to Kazakhstani Salman Gutsariyev.
- Gutseriev is an owner of Hotel National, the hotel in Moscow where Trump stayed during his first visit to Russia in 1987.
- Gutseriev writes lyrics for songs performed by famous Russian singers.
